Obituary from the Death of S. Raoul,
Installation
2010
shown at The Future of Exhibitions: It Feels Like I've Been Here Before
Earl Lu Gallery, Singapore

Two past works were chosen to be showcased at Time Machine, an exhibition which looked at the nature of exhibitions, curated by Jason Wee and June Yap. The recent death of S. Raoul, who tripped and broke his neck while attempting to negotiate space in a cultural context, was also chronicled here.
